Abu Dhabi International Hunting and Equestrians embodies the values of originality and pride in the national identity

His Highness Sheikh Mohammed bin Zayed Al Nahyan, President of the State, may God protect him, visited today the activities of the 22nd session of the Abu Dhabi International Fishing and Equestrian Exhibition 2025, which is held under the slogan “Heritage renewed”, at the Abu Dhabi National Exhibition Center “ADNEC”.
During his tour of the exhibition, organized by the ADNEC Group, in cooperation with the UAE Saqari Club, His Highness reviewed the participation of the national wings that highlighted the originality of the Emirati folk and cultural heritage, and provided innovative solutions and advanced tools that combine originality and modernity. His Highness stressed the importance of preserving the national heritage and enhancing the association of generations with their cultural heritage to ensure its sustainability, pointing out that the exhibition embodies the values of originality and pride in the national identity, and the keenness to preserve the heritage of parents and grandparents in the field of hunting and equestrian in a way that enhances the concept of sustainability, through innovative initiatives and solutions that contribute to preserving the environment and preserving its components.
His Highness praised the level of organizing the exhibition, which constitutes an integrated experience in managing the major events, and is an international platform for cultural exchange that links the past to the present, and traditions with innovation besides highlighting the capabilities of the Emirates in writing a renewed success story in each of the exhibition courses.
During the tour, His Highness was accompanied by His Highness Sheikh Dhiab bin Mohammed bin Zayed Al Nahyan, Vice President of the Presidency for Development Affairs and Families of Martyrs, His Highness Sheikh Hamdan bin Mohammed bin Zayed Al Nahyan, Vice President of the Presidency for Special Affairs, and a number of senior officials.
